Please explain why i'm keep getting bad motion sickness from driving in cars?

A doctor has provided 1 answer

Associations: Not unique for migraine sufferers to experience both childhood and adult motion sickness. Some pts have inner ear issues which make them very sensitive to motion. Others have a genetic sensitivity to seasickness. Some medications may have side effects which promote such issues. Some metabolic medical conditions can affect the inner ear/vestibular system.
